Résumé

A feeding trial was conducted at the Aminu Saleh College of Education Azare Teaching and Research Farm, Bauchi State to evaluate the dietary response of broiler birds fed sorghum in place of maize at various inclusion levels. A total of one hundred and five day old chicks were used for the study. Five experimental diets were formulated and designated as T1 (control), T2, T3, T4 and T5. The birds were randomly allotted to five experimental treatments of twenty one birds per treatment while each treatment was replicated three times (seven birds per replicate) in a completely randomized design (CRD). The result of growth performancerevealed that average  daily weight gain were significantly (p<0.05) influenced by the dietary treatments. Birds fed 25% sorghum had superior weight gain compared with other treatments. Daily fed intake was however not influenced (p>0.05) by the dietary treatments. There were significant (p<0.05) difference in the cut parts  measured except the weight of chest and wings. Birds fed 75% sorghum had lowest values in wing weight whilebirds fed 100% sorghum had lowest values in chest weight. Carcass weight were significantly (p<0.05) different across dietary treatments. Organs weight and length were not significantly (p>0.05) different across dietary groups except in small intestine length. It was concluded that 25% sorghum can be included in the diet of broilers without adverse effect on growth performance of broilers. However, T2 with 25% sorghum is recommended, since birds on this diet had the best performance and carcass characteristics.
